[Press] NetUtils strengthen public sector offering with leadership, Crown Commercial Supplier status and managed services investment.


Steve Nicholls joins UK’s most qualified cyber security provider to focus on helping public sector organisations strengthen security and gain better value for money.

Kent, United Kingdom – 6th, July 2021, NetUtils, a leading IT specialist has appointed Steve Nicholls as its new Commercial Director– a move that coincides with its acceptance onto the Crown Commercial Services Technology Services 3 framework and major SoC investment to deliver flexible cyber security services to public sector organisations across the UK.

Over the last 28 years, Nicholls has gained a proven track record working in high pressure, high growth environments at leadership positions within SolarWinds and telent including successful, large scale projects with the MOD, London Ambulance Service, Maritime and Coastguard Agency, Network Rail and DEFRA.

It is clear that the impact of the recent health crisis has led to a significant increase in our national debt and the public sector is likely to face a period of belt tightening in response.” says Nicholls. “Yet, the ongoing digital transformation across national government, local authorities, health and education shows no signs of slowing down. This makes robust and cost-effective IT and cyber security a major requirement and the perfect focus for a highly-regarded specialist such as NetUtils that is well-known for delivering cost effective services.”

NetUtils has also been accepted across multiple lots of the recently published Crown Commercial Services Technology 3 procurement framework. The seven lots span areas including technology strategy and service design, operational services, major services transformation programmes, integration, and management.

The appointment of Nicholls is part of a multi-million-pound investment by NetUtils to recruit additional staff with enhanced training and expanded data centre capacity to deliver an enhanced IT services portfolio. For public sector, this includes a highly integrated managed cyber security service to help organisations strengthen their security posture and meet growing compliance requirements such as the Cyber Essentials Plus framework that becomes mandatory for all NHS Trusts this year. 

NetUtils has also created special public sector pricing for its 16 cyber security managed services ranging from Endpoint Protection and Email Security all the way up to fully fledged SOC services.  “The public sector has different procurement, operational and contractual requirements than the private sector and our new portfolio reflects these nuances with an offering that is not just technically sound but also commercially compelling,” Nicholls adds.
